Cnc milling is a subtractive manufacturing process. it starts by fixturing a block of metal or plastic material inside the cnc mill. using g-code, the cnc machine is programmed to rapidly mill out parts from the block of raw material.

The material that sinks in the first flotation cell goes on to two more flotation cells to recover as much copper as possible. what doesnt float is called tailings because it goes out the tail end of the flotation circuit. about 80 percent of the water used in the milling process is reclaimed and re-used.

Hydrogen embrittlement may occur in materials like steel, stainless steel, copper alloys and nickel alloys owing to absorption of hydrogen in chemical machining. if it occurs, it can be overcome by heating the workpiece around 120176c for 1 to 4 hours. sometimes chemical reagent removes more metal from one place and less from other.
